Lynwood Unified School District (LUSD) invites bids from qualified contractors for the installation and configuration of a new owner-furnished Atlas IP-based public announcement (PA) and intercom system at eleven schools within the district. The successful bidder will be responsible for the complete installation, including providing all required cabling, wiring, programming, configuration, and integration of operating software to ensure a fully functional and reliable communication solution for LUSD schools. Background and General Intent The Lynwood Unified School District has already purchased and acquired indoor Atlas IP-based speakers (Model: IP-SDMF) and outdoor IP-based horns (Model: IP-APX) to be integrated with the Singlewire Informacast solution. The district seeks to install these devices in every classroom and to provide coverage of outdoor areas to enhance school communication at the eleven specified schools. 1. Removal and disposal of old PA Equipment: Remove and dispose of existing analog PA system head-end equipment. Save existing speakers/cabling for reuse where possible. Comply with local regulations for e-waste disposal, using certified recycling facilities. 2. Installation of new equipment: Install owner-furnished Atlas IP speaker clocks, horns, and accessories in all designated areas. Mount securely to walls/ceilings. 3. Cabling and wiring: Each classroom is equipped with two network connections. One is currently utilized for connecting a wireless access point, while the second connectionremains available for integration with an IP-based PA speaker system. It should be noted that certain scenarios may necessitate the use of an extension to facilitate this setup. Run any required conduit and cabling from the nearest IDF/MDF to speaker locations. Use plenum-rated cable where required. Terminate speaker cabling on patch panels in IDF/MDF. Label all cables and document port connections. 4. Configuration and programming: Configure and program all Atlas speakers through the owner furnished Singlewire Informacast software system. Coordinate any required networking/VLAN configuration with the district. 5. Testing, Commissioning, and Documentation: Test functionality of all installed Atlas speakers and clocks. Adjust volumes and settings as needed. Provide as-built documentation showing speaker locations, cabling, and patch panel/network connections. Train owner personnel on speaker configuration, software operation, and basic troubleshooting. 6. Warranty and Maintenance: Provide warranty and maintenance information for installed equipment to the owner.
